Unresponsive Electronic Features

When electronic features in a vehicle fail to respond, it often signals underlying wiring issues. Problems with power windows, door locks, and dashboard lights can stem from damaged or loose connections. Electrical systems rely heavily on a consistent flow of power. When there are disruptions, it impacts the functionality of these features.

It is essential to check the battery and fuses as initial steps in diagnosing the problem. A blown fuse might be the simplest explanation, while more complicated electrical failures could involve faulty wiring or a malfunctioning control module. Routine maintenance can help detect these issues early, ensuring that electronic components function reliably over time.

Diagnosing Issues with Power Windows and Locks

Power windows and locks rely on a complex network of wiring and electronic components. When these features malfunction, it often signals an underlying electrical issue. Begin by checking the fuse associated with the windows and locks, as a blown fuse can halt their functionality entirely. If the fuse is intact, inspect the wiring connections at the switches and in the door panels. Damaged or corroded wires can cause intermittent issues, leading to a frustrating experience for the driver and passengers.

If the wiring appears to be in good condition, evaluate the switches themselves. Switch failure is a common cause of power window and lock problems. Testing each switch can help determine if one is faulty, while also checking for proper grounding. In some cases, the issue may extend to the vehicle’s central locking system or body control module, which coordinates these functions, requiring advanced diagnostic tools for a complete assessment.

Burning Smell or Discolored Wiring

A burning smell or visibly discolored wiring are significant indicators of electrical issues within a vehicle. The plastic insulation on wires may degrade due to excessive heat, often caused by short circuits or overloaded circuits. When insulation melts, the wires become exposed, increasing the risk of further damage or even fire. Identifying these symptoms early can prevent dangerous situations and prolong the life of your vehicle's electrical system.

If a burning smell accompanies discolored wiring, it is essential to investigate the source immediately. Ignoring these signs can exacerbate existing problems and lead to costly repairs. Disconnecting the battery is a prudent first step to mitigate risks, as it can prevent electrical fires. Consulting a professional mechanic provides insight into the underlying causes and necessary actions to ensure safety and reliability.

Assessing the Risks of Overheating

Overheating in a vehicle can serve as a critical warning sign of underlying electrical issues. When wiring becomes damaged or frayed, it can create resistance, leading to excessive heat generation. This not only affects the wiring itself but can also impact nearby components, potentially causing further damage. Ignoring signs of overheating can result in more than just a malfunctioning circuit; it poses a risk of fire, which has serious implications for the safety of both the vehicle and its occupants.

Drivers should be vigilant for any changes in temperature near the dashboard, under the hood, or around the battery. Unusual heat can indicate problematic wiring that may not yet be visually apparent. Examining connectors and insulation for signs of melting or discoloration is essential. Regular inspections can help identify potential wiring issues before they escalate into costly repairs or hazardous situations, ensuring the longevity and safety of the vehicle.

Poor Engine Performance

Electrical issues can impact the engine's performance in several ways. A malfunctioning wiring system might disrupt the signals between various components, including the fuel injectors, ignition system, and sensors. This disruption can lead to reduced power, stalling, or difficulties with starting the vehicle. Drivers may notice a decline in acceleration or strange sounds while accelerating, indicating that something is amiss.

In addition to power loss, inconsistent current flow may cause the vehicle to misfire. This can happen when faulty wiring interferes with the timing of spark plugs. An engine that misfires can produce a rough idle and increased emissions, further stressing vehicle performance. Identifying the root cause of such issues often requires a thorough inspection of the wiring system to ensure that it functions properly and securely.

How Wiring Issues Affect Engine Functionality

Electrical wiring in a vehicle plays a crucial role in delivering power to various components, including the engine management system. Faulty wiring connections can lead to erratic signals, causing the engine control unit to misinterpret data. This can result in performance issues such as rough idling, stalling, or reduced acceleration, which affects the overall driving experience.

In addition to immediate performance problems, long-term wiring issues can cause damage to sensitive electronic components. For example, if wires develop corrosion or insulation damage, the risk of short circuits increases. Such malfunctions can lead to more severe engine problems, requiring costly repairs or replacements. Proper maintenance and prompt attention to any symptoms of electrical issues can help ensure optimal vehicle performance and longevity.

FAQS

What are some common symptoms of electrical wiring issues in vehicles?

Common symptoms include unresponsive electronic features, a burning smell or discolored wiring, and poor engine performance.

How can I tell if my power windows or locks are malfunctioning due to wiring issues?

If your power windows or locks are not responding or work intermittently, it may indicate a wiring issue. Checking for blown fuses or loose connections can help diagnose the problem.

What should I do if I notice a burning smell coming from my vehicle?

If you detect a burning smell, it’s crucial to stop driving immediately and inspect the wiring. Overheating wires can pose a fire risk, so it’s best to have a professional mechanic evaluate the situation.

How do electrical wiring issues affect engine performance?

Wiring issues can disrupt the delivery of electrical signals needed for proper engine function, leading to poor performance, misfires, or stalling.

Can I fix electrical wiring problems in my vehicle myself?

While some minor wiring issues can be addressed by experienced DIYers, it is often best to consult a professional mechanic to ensure safety and proper diagnosis of complex problems.
